1987 Mazda 323 vs. 1971 Nissan Cherry

To start off, 1987 Mazda 323 is newer by 16 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1971 Nissan Cherry.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1971 Nissan Cherry would be higher. At 1,324 cc (4 cylinders), 1987 Mazda 323 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1987 Mazda 323 (66 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 22 more horse power than 1971 Nissan Cherry. (44 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1987 Mazda 323 should accelerate faster than 1971 Nissan Cherry.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1987 Mazda 323 weights approximately 186 kg more than 1971 Nissan Cherry.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1987 Mazda 323 (101 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 20 more torque (in Nm) than 1971 Nissan Cherry. (81 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1987 Mazda 323 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1971 Nissan Cherry.

Compare all specifications:

1987 Mazda 323 1971 Nissan Cherry
Make Mazda Nissan
Model 323 Cherry
Year Released 1987 1971
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1324 cc 988 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 66 HP 44 HP
Engine RPM 5800 RPM 5600 RPM
Torque 101 Nm 81 Nm
Torque RPM 3600 RPM 4000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Vehicle Weight 870 kg 684 kg
Vehicle Length 4000 mm 3620 mm
Vehicle Width 1660 mm 1500 mm
Vehicle Height 1400 mm 1390 mm
Wheelbase Size 2410 mm 2340 mm
